Using Thermopile Pyranometers on Symphonie Loggers

Download pdf (735 KB)

Symphonie loggers now support thermopile pyranometers using a choice of two optional Signal Conditioning Modules (SCMs). Thermopile pyranometers provide a signal output proportional to the total solar radiation, measured in Watts per square meter (W/m2 ). Each pyranometer includes a calibration sheet which specifies the sensitivity for that individual sensor. The logger collects and stores data in raw format; and a scale factor needs to be calculated to convert the raw data to engineering units.

This application note explains how to calculate the correct scale factor based on your individual pyranometer calibration value (sensitivity).
